Title: Innovations of Janardhan Achanta

Introduction

Janardhan Achanta is a notable inventor based in Kakinada, India. He has made significant contributions to the field of semiconductor technology, particularly in optimizing ROM bitcell arrays and semiconductor structures. With a total of 2 patents to his name, Achanta's work reflects a commitment to advancing technological efficiency.

Latest Patents

Achanta's latest patents include innovative systems, apparatuses, and methods aimed at reducing the load on the bitlines of a ROM bitcell array. His first patent describes a method where connections between nets of a ROM bitcell array are assigned based on their programmed values. This traditional approach is enhanced by performing a series of optimizations to minimize the load on the bitlines. One optimization involves swapping connections between ground and bitline when the number of connections to the bitline exceeds those to ground. Another optimization removes the connection of a net to a bitline if three consecutive nets are connected to the same bitline.

His second patent focuses on using a cut mask to form spaces that represent spacing violations in a semiconductor structure. This patent outlines a method for detecting spacing violations for gap widths separating regions of semiconductor material. Upon detection, the regions are merged, and a cut mask layer is formed above the combined region. An etch process is then performed to remove an exposed third region within the combined area.
